Day 5: Mandalay to Monywa

After an early breakfast, make the three-hour drive to Monywa, along the banks of the Chindwin River. First visit the Thanbodday Zedi temple complex and the Boditataung Pagoda, both known for their extensive Buddha statuary, and the Shwe Thar Lyaung Reclining Buddha Image on Pho Khaung Hill, the largest reclining Buddha image in Burma. After lunch, cross the Chindwin and make the 45-minute drive to Powin Taung stopping along the way to admire the stone-cut pavilions of Shwe Ba Taung. Known as the “Hill of the Alchemists”, Powin Taung Hill boasts several Buddhist cave sites from as early as the 16th century. Numerous Buddha images were carved along the stone walls of these caves, creating a gallery of different images. Throughout the centuries, mural paintings were added, creating what some archaeologists call the richest mural painting collection in Southeast Asia. Overnight in Monywa.

Day 7: Bagan

An optional hot-air balloon ride at dawn is available, but pre-booking is required (does not operate between April 1st and October 15th). Enjoy breathtaking views of the temple-studded landscape of Bagan, which was once the capital of several kingdoms in Central Myanmar. The dry, arid conditions have uniquely preserved more than 3000 stupas and temples built here between the 11th and 13th centuries. Spend the day exploring Bagan and see the ancient temples that Bagan is renowned for. Visit Buledi Pagoda to get a first impressive view over the area, as well as other ancient temples like the Ananda, Dhammayangyi, Sulamani, and Thatbyinnyu. After lunch in a local restaurant, visit a small scale lacquer workshop and see how some of the world’s finest lacquerware is made. Early evening, take a horse cart ride to Pyathagyi Pagoda for sunset with some refreshing drinks served. Feel free to stop whenever you see a temple you like! Overnight in Bagan.

Day 8: Bagan to Heho to Kalaw

In the morning, take a flight to Heho. Upon arrival, drive another two hours to Kalaw, at 4300 ft (1440 meters) above sea level. Kalaw was once a favorite hill station for British administrative officials and a summer resort for their family during the hot season. A peaceful town surrounded by pine forests, it is home to the Palaung, Pa-O, Taung-Yo, and Dha Nu hill tribes of the Shan ethnic group. On arrival in Kalaw start a short trek of an hour and visit an elephant conservation project, where you’ll have an opportunity to bathe and feed the elephants, followed by lunch in the camp. Day 10: Inle Lake

Inle Lake in southern Shan State is a vast natural lake surrounded by traditional Shan villages. On the lake, the Intha people have been living for many centuries in villages built entirely on stilts over the lake. Today you will travel by private motorboat around the lake to visit the floating gardens, see the famous leg rowers, and have some tea at a local family’s house. On and around the lake, traditional markets are held in different villages according to a five-day rotating schedule. You will visit a colourful market frequented by Shan and Pa O people living nearby. Stop by a local cheroot factory where Burmese cigars are made, floating tomato gardens, a weaving factory and Nga Phe Chaung Monastery, one of the oldest and most beautiful on the lake.
